Bonded Definition
Bonded leather is a man-made upholstery material made by mixing leather fibre with bonding materials. It is also called blended leather which consists of different layers of fibre, pulp of shredded leather and a polyurethane coating.  Bonded leathers are found in furniture like chairs, sofas, desk, fashion accessories like purse, bags, foot wears, belts and book binds.
